Market Snapshot: Communications Test and Measurement Market Overview
The Communications Test & Measurement Market is forecast to expand from USD 9.47 billion in 2024 to USD 10.40 billion in 2025, with a projected CAGR of 9.58% that is expected to result in a market value of USD 19.70 billion by 2032. This robust growth trajectory is propelled by the widespread adoption of 5G, escalating integration of cloud-based applications, and the evolution of global supply chains. Industry players—including infrastructure vendors, service providers, and system integrators—are intensifying their focus on advanced analytics, dynamic testing frameworks, and regulatory adaptability to support transforming network needs across geographies.
Scope & Segmentation
- Offerings: Hardware, software, and service options—such as consulting, maintenance and support, and managed services—address all major enterprise testing demands.
- Technologies: Solutions cater to optical (spanning both long haul and short reach), wired, and wireless standards, including 5G, LTE, and encompass multi-protocol and mixed-signal instruments for diverse network tasks.
- Test Environments: Assessments use both field validation and lab-based testing, leveraging internal and third-party resources for comprehensive quality assurance.
- Distribution Channels: Direct sales, OEM distributors, value-added resellers, and online sales platforms streamline procurement for clients worldwide.
- End Users: Key sectors served include cloud service providers, enterprises, telecommunications service providers, as well as government and defense organizations, each with specific compliance and technical needs.
- Geographic Coverage: Solutions reach clients in the Americas, Europe, Middle East & Africa, and Asia-Pacific, with substantial markets including the United States, China, India, Japan, Brazil, Germany, UAE, and South Africa.
- Leading Companies: The market features established portfolios from Keysight Technologies, Rohde & Schwarz, Anritsu, Emerson Electric, Tektronix, VIAVI Solutions, EXFO, Spirent Communications, Teledyne LeCroy, and Yokogawa Electric.

Tariff Impact: Managing Shifts in the Global Supply Chain
The introduction of 2025 United States tariffs has triggered reassessments of sourcing and manufacturing approaches in the communications test and measurement market. Suppliers are responding by exploring alternative production locales, forming new partnerships, and expanding managed services to help clients counteract increased costs. These strategic adjustments enhance market consolidation and encourage the emergence of vertically integrated solutions, which streamline procurement and reinforce support processes for buyers. Proactive risk mitigation measures are reducing trade-related exposure and fostering operational resilience within an increasingly regulated landscape.
